Brambleberry Bed and Breakfast (Taylor) has lots of hiking opportunities. Our farm has more than three miles of mowed and mulched nature trails that takes you along a babbling brook or atop our bluff.
Perrot State Park, where the Trempealeau River meets the Mississippi River and there are 1,270 acres of diverse ecosystems, is 23 miles away. The park has 12.5 miles of hiking trails and some of the most spectular views of the river in the Upper Midwest.
There are also marked hiking trails within the Black River State Forest, which has 68,000 acres of public land about 20 miles from Brambleberry. Hike to the top of Castle Mound and you will be provided views of the former bed of glacial Lake Wisconsin.

Gilbert Huson House (Plymouth): The northern Kettle Moraine is located a few miles east of Plymouth with miles of forested trails and Parnell Tower. The Sheboygan County Marsh offers walking trails and the largest wooden tower in the state, measuring 80 feet and includes four large observation decks.

Everest Inn (Wausau): Many hiking opportunities are nearby, including Rib Mountain State Park, Dells of the Eau Claire Park, Nine Mile Forest County Park and the River Edge Parkway through downtown Wausau.

Franklin Street Inn on Durkee (Appleton): Our Gordon Bubolz Nature Preserve has three seasons of hiking, jogging, & nature observation fun over 8.5 mile trail system! You can even go there in the winter for the cross-country skiing opportunites. They make it easy to participate in this winter sport because ski rental is offered! Enjoy the quiet beauty within the white cedar forest on 775 acres of land all year round. Heckrodt Wetland Reserve has 3 miles of hiking trails with elevated boardwalks to keep your feet dry in a 76 acre forested wetland, meadow, and open water. This reserve is home to a variety of mammals, birds, insects, reptiles, and amphibians. Turtles are often seen sunning on logs in the ponds, and the forested wetland habitat makes for great bird watching. Come back in the winter to try the snowshoe trail. 1000 Islands Environmental Center has 240 acres of woodland and river area. Miles of trails provide the wanderer with scenic views of the Fox River and its islands. High Cliff State Park is located on the shores of Lake Winnebago with 15 miles of trails. The park (1,187 acres) features limestone cliffs sacred to Native Americans. The Fox Cities have seven zones of trails. The inn provides a map for the guests. A favorite bike trail to our locals is the Friendship Trail which goes over Little Lake Butte Des Morts by using a trestle bridge. How wonderful that the city of Appleton is connected by bike trails which go right in front of our inn. Our guests take their bikes or walk from the inn and go along the Fox River on the Newberry Trail which is only 4 blocks away.
